Technical Considerations for Professional Results

While the aesthetic is appealing, successful execution depends on technical precision. As experienced crafters know, not all fabrics behave the same way. Before committing to a full production run, there are several practical notes to consider.

First, always test on scrap fabric that matches your final garment material. If you are working with fleece or thick sweatshirt material, you may need a heavier cut-away stabilizer to prevent puckering. The stitch density of the design seems moderate, but dense stitch areas can still pull on stretchy fabrics. For ribbed fabric or cuffs, extra care is needed to ensure the hoop size accommodates the curve without distorting the image.

Thread color contrast is another critical factor. Since the dial is light yellow or beige, using a similar thread on a white garment might result in low visibility. Conversely, on dark garments, ensure your background fill stitches are dense enough to prevent the fabric color from showing through. I recommend reviewing the digital embroidery file details on Creative Fabrica to confirm the recommended hoop size and stitch count, as these specifics are crucial for machine compatibility.

Additionally, be mindful of where you place the design. Avoid areas that experience high stress or frequent stretching, such as the immediate underarm area or tight waistbands. For curved surfaces like sleeves, use a floating method or appropriate hooping techniques to maintain alignment.
